Marie Sisneros is a contemporary potter from Jemez Pueblo, New Mexico, known for her traditional and innovative pottery. Jemez Pueblo is located in the Rio Grande Valley. She is part of a community with a long history of pottery-making, though Jemez pottery nearly vanished in the early 20th century before being revived by artists like Mary E. Toya and Marie Sisneros.
